The Bottom Line: One Missed Deadline Wipes Out Any Savings
In Q2 2024, we needed a thermal imaging camera to diagnose a failing transformer in a 24-hour data center. The cheaper alternative (Brand X, listed at $1,200 vs FLIR's $2,100) quoted a 10-day lead time — "unless you pay $400 rush fee." The FLIR distributor quoted 3-day guaranteed delivery, no extra charge.
I almost went with Brand X. Then I calculated the downtime cost: $15,000 per hour if the transformer failed. The 10-day wait could have cost us $3.6 million. That's not a typo.
We bought the FLIR. Ended up paying $2,100. The transformer was diagnosed and repaired within 48 hours. Total additional cost: $900 over the cheaper alternative. Total avoided cost: $3.6 million.
This is the core of the time-certainty premium: paying extra for a guaranteed delivery date, rather than a "probably" date, is often the financially rational choice — even if it hurts the upfront budget.
How I Learned This (The Hard Way)
When I first started managing inspection equipment procurement, I assumed the lowest quote was always the best choice. I was wrong.
In 2021, we sourced a cheaper thermal camera from an online marketplace. The price was 40% less than FLIR. But the shipping "promised" 5 business days, arrived in 12. The camera arrived with a dead pixel in the sensor. Replacement took another 10 days. The field crew had to borrow a FLIR from another site — and lost 3 billable days.
Total cost of that "savings": about $8,400 in labor waste and missed deadlines. Today, our procurement policy requires a minimum of 3 vendor quotes, but also a delivery guarantee clause with liquidated damages.
The "Probably On Time" Trap
Most vendors will say "delivery within X days" — but the fine print often says "subject to availability." What they mean is: we'll ship when we feel like it.
I've had a supplier tell me "You'll have it next week" — and then actually ship it four weeks later. Why? They had a backlog, but didn't want to lose the sale.
Here's the thing: a promise that sounds good but isn't backed by inventory is worse than a longer lead time that's guaranteed. At least with guaranteed, you can plan. With uncertainty, you're gambling.
Does FLIR Thermal Camera Work with Android? Yes. But Check Compatibility.
You asked about FLIR thermal camera Android compatibility. Short answer: yes, FLIR One Pro and FLIR One Edge Pro both support Android. But not all Android phones.
According to FLIR's official specs (as of January 2025), the FLIR One Pro requires USB-C with OTG support. Devices like Samsung Galaxy S21/S22/S23, Google Pixel 6-8, and OnePlus 8-11 work. But some Xiaomi and Huawei models have known issues — the app crashes on startup or the camera doesn't connect.
If I remember correctly, we had a technician with a Motorola Edge who couldn't get it to work. We ended up buying a dedicated FLIR C5 handheld instead (which I'll cover later).
Can Thermal Cameras See Through Glass?
This question comes up constantly. No — thermal cameras cannot see through regular (soda-lime) glass. Glass is opaque to long-wave infrared. What you actually see is the surface temperature of the glass itself.
There's a historical myth that thermal cameras can see through windows. That came from military systems using different spectral bands (short-wave infrared) — but those are classified, not available for industrial use.
If you need to measure something behind glass, you have two options: open the window (if possible), or use a contact thermometer instead. Don't rely on a thermal camera for that.
When the Premium Makes Sense (and When It Doesn't)
Based on six years of invoices, here's my rule of thumb:
- Emergency inspections (downtime > $1,000/hour): Buy FLIR with guaranteed delivery. No question.
- Routine preventive maintenance (planned weeks ahead): You can shop around. The FLIR is still better quality, but the urgency premium doesn't apply.
- One-off projects with flexible timeline: Consider a used FLIR or a rental. We saved $4,200 by renting a FLIR E8 for a two-week project instead of buying.
The mistake people make is thinking the cheaper alternative is "good enough" for emergency use. Look — emergency is exactly when you can't afford good enough. You need reliability, both in equipment and delivery.
Hidden Costs That Eat Up "Savings"
I've tracked these across 40+ purchases: the "cheap" camera often comes with:
- No local warranty support — shipping to Asia for repairs costs $150+ and takes 3 weeks.
- Inaccurate temperature readings — we had a camera that was off by 15°F. Caused us to miss a hot spot entirely.
- Poor software integration — the mobile app crashed mid-report. We lost 2 hours of data.
FLIR's total cost of ownership, over 5 years, including calibration and support, typically runs 20-30% lower than generic brands — because you don't waste time fighting with bad software or replacing faulty sensors.
